Dead_On_The_Inside Posted May 22 Posted May 22 View File PCGNDM Parallax Normal Complex material glow diffuse and environmental mask generator Turn ordinary texture files into fully featured next-gen Skyrim materials automatically. This mod analyzes a plain diffuse .dds texture and generates the supporting maps needed for advanced Skyrim Special Edition / Anniversary Edition rendering pipelines — including parallax, normal maps, complex materials, glow maps, and environmental masks — 0.6 is latest and recommended version - Now supports pbr Please feel free to ask questions or report bugs, make suggestions etc. Discord is here https://discord.gg/Ph8v7cNuvv Submitter Dead_On_The_Inside Submitted 05/22/26 Category Regular Mods Requirements Regular Edition Compatible Yes Install Instructions Download unzip run select tool the outputs you would like and adjust sliders or use auto

Dead_On_The_Inside Posted May 24 Author Posted May 24 On 5/22/2026 at 12:23 PM, CanThisBeADisplayName said: Is there a repo with the source? Generally, Nexus is perfectly ok with uploading applications. If you're getting blocked by them, it means it's either detecting malicious symbols/instructions or there's a false positive. Showing the code could help diagnose which Its approved on nexus now here is what they said ''I have reviewed and analyzed your files, and I have approved your upload. Please note that if you update your files they will very likely continue to be automatically quarantined. This is because they contain files that could execute logic on a users machine. When this occurs, a manual review will need to be carried out again.''
